diff options
author | Michael Stahl <Michael.Stahl@cib.de> | 2019-03-12 12:24:46 +0100 |
---|---|---|
committer | Michael Stahl <Michael.Stahl@cib.de> | 2019-03-12 14:46:48 +0100 |
commit | b636d57e8f6d98887b1cd11449dd9580beb7b604 (patch) | |
tree | 3e44b92f0e76c82b1530f074f6ff219c28434b8f /svgio | |
parent | f684c074d5f66c8b1546a626766bc045c04cebc3 (diff) |
svgio: don't use_library_objects in CppunitTest_svgio_read
==26032==ERROR: AddressSanitizer: odr-violation (0x7f3b41f544a0):
[1] size=96 'vtable for svgio::svgreader::SvgCharacterNode' master/svgio/source/svgreader/svgcharacternode.cxx
[2] size=96 'vtable for svgio::svgreader::SvgCharacterNode' master/svgio/source/svgreader/svgcharacternode.cxx
These globals were registered at these points:
[1]:
#0 0x43a090 in __asan_register_globals.part.13 (workdir/LinkTarget/Executable/cppunittester+0x43a090)
#1 0x7f3b31e6e86d in asan.module_ctor (instdir/program/libsvgiolo.so+0x6186d)
[2]:
#0 0x43a090 in __asan_register_globals.part.13 (workdir/LinkTarget/Executable/cppunittester+0x43a090)
#1 0x7f3b41da5bad in asan.module_ctor (workdir/LinkTarget/CppunitTest/libtest_svgio_read.so+0x82bad)
Change-Id: Id2b32936d603ac2ed7df12d7e6f3ade094621578
Reviewed-on: https://gerrit.libreoffice.org/69092
Reviewed-by: Tomaž Vajngerl <quikee@gmail.com>
Tested-by: Jenkins
Diffstat (limited to 'svgio')
-rw-r--r-- | svgio/CppunitTest_svgio_read.mk | 4 |
1 files changed, 0 insertions, 4 deletions
diff --git a/svgio/CppunitTest_svgio_read.mk b/svgio/CppunitTest_svgio_read.mk index 20ebc0eee176..518243c939c0 100644 --- a/svgio/CppunitTest_svgio_read.mk +++ b/svgio/CppunitTest_svgio_read.mk @@ -23,10 +23,6 @@ $(eval $(call gb_CppunitTest_use_externals,svgio_read,\ libxml2 \ )) -$(eval $(call gb_CppunitTest_use_library_objects,svgio_read,\ - svgio \ -)) - $(eval $(call gb_CppunitTest_use_libraries,svgio_read, \ basegfx \ comphelper \ |